Once I got going, I couldn't stop - incredibly, in only a couple of hours, I've got most of the venetians outer and lining made up.
Almost. It's a fairly simple pattern and a loose fitting garment (so I'm not worried about final fit), but the pocket is confusing me (for those following along at home, I'm using the pattern/instructions on page 103-4 of The Tudor Tailor, which references the trunkhose pocket on page 100). The directions are contradictory: the pocket instructions say to put the pocket into the lining but the venetians instructions mention pockets in the context of making up the outer layer. Neither are clear whether the pocket goes in wrong sides or right sides together.
